What is Aquatic Therapy?2023-09-01T13:18:44-04:00

Aquatic therapy is performed by specially trained Physical therapists and Occupational therapists. We use the therapeutic properties of the water to enhance our treatment and provide core strengthening, increased flexibility and range of motion, integrate primitive reflexes, improve coordination, improve dynamic balance and promote sensory integration.

Is Aquatic Therapy the same as traditional OT and PT?2023-09-01T13:21:25-04:00

The main difference between Aquatic Therapy and OT or PT is that we can treat multiple areas at once using the therapeutic properties of the water to enhance treatment.

While Aquatic Therapy can work on similar goals to traditional OT and PT, the therapeutic properties of the water add a motivating sensory element that cannot be replicated on land. With your skin being your largest organ and the water surrounding your entire body, we have an element of deep pressure that cannot be replicated. When these properties are incorporated into the therapeutic handling that we do, the client is able to multitask on multiple systems, all at the same time. The best part about it is that it is fun, motivating and prepares your child for a lifelong skill of more comfort and independence in the water.

What is the difference between Aquatic Therapy and Swim Lessons?2023-09-01T13:22:55-04:00

Aquatic Therapy uses the therapeutic properties of the water to assist in achieving therapy goals. We work on motor planning, reflex integration, core strength, balance, self-regulation and bilateral coordination.

Most children with special needs will benefit from aquatic therapy. The therapeutic qualities of water are a wonderful alternative to or can complement traditional therapies for a variety of diagnoses including Autism, Down Syndrome, Cerebral Palsy and any sensory-motor challenges. In our blog Everything You Need to Know About Pediatric Aquatic Therapy we share some of the reasons why you might expand your child’s services to include Aquatic Occupational, Physical and Recreation Therapy.

Adaptive Swim Lessons are designed specifically for individuals with disabilities or special needs. Our Swim Whisperers swim lessons are tailored to meet the needs of each individual and aim to provide a safe and supportive environment for individuals to learn how to swim, improve their swimming skills and gain water safety awareness.

Adaptive Swim lessons provide individuals with disabilities or special needs the opportunity to learn an essential skill, build confidence in the water, and enjoy the many benefits of swimming in a supportive and inclusive environment.

Adaptive Swim lessons are not Occupational Therapy or Physical Therapy and cannot be billed to insurance.

Can I get an out of network exception?2023-08-30T17:18:50-04:00

If your plan requires you to only render services with providers in-network, you may be offered an ‘out of network exception’ since aquatic therapy is a specialty service and may not be offered in your area. It is important that if you do so, you work with a case manager to ensure approval.

Often, since we are not contracted by insurance, there are difficulties with reimbursement despite the initial ‘approval’. If you can prove that there are no in-network providers in your area that can do the specialized therapy for your child’s needs, you can be granted an ‘out of network exception’. They may ask you to call your provider when this is getting approved.

Make sure to have all tax ID, NPI, CPT and diagnosis code (ICD 10) information for this call.

What diagnosis code do I use?2023-08-30T17:22:41-04:00

Your child’s doctor is the only one who can provide you with the correct ICD-10 codes. Please ask for the ICD-10 codes from your MD to be put on your account and added to your monthly invoice.

It is often best to use ones that match what the outpatient land-based therapy is using and may include more than one. Try not to use a code that indicates general developmental delay as this is usually not reimbursed.
